Understanding Wound Care: An Overview

What Is Wound Care?

Wound care involves numerous methods aimed at preventing infection, promoting healing, and managing discomfort connected with injuries or surgeries. It encompasses basic wound care training along with more facility treatments for persistent wound care management.

image

Types of Wounds

Acute Injuries: These result from surgery or injury and normally recover within a couple of weeks. Chronic Injuries: These do not proceed via the normal phases of healing and might need comprehensive management. Complex Wounds: These entail several layers of cells damages and often necessitate specialized interventions.

Integrating Modern technology Into Nursing Injury Treatment Training

Technology plays an essential duty in modern healthcare practices.

Telehealth Applications

Telehealth allows for remote examinations regarding wound assessments, enabling specialists to assist registered nurses via facility scenarios without being literally present.

Smart Dressing Technologies

Innovative dressings equipped with sensors can check healing progress continually; thus understanding these innovations is essential throughout training sessions.
